    I’m using IE8 with Vista Home Premium. I can’t delete the history displayed when I click the drop down menu on the address bar, even when the history displayed on the History tab of Favorites has been deleted. This has happened even though I’ve checked the box on the General Tab under Internet Options which says “Delete Browsing History on Exit”. Delete browsing history did not fix this, even if I started in safe mode or ran IE as administrator or ran IE without add-ons (I normally have google toolbar and IE7 pro installed among others).

    Any suggestions on how to fix this?

      Try Internet Options | Content | Autocomplete (Settings button). Check what you want completed and the “press” “Delete Autocomplete History”.
